Key Aerospace Titanium Fasteners Market Driver
The development of next-generation engines is one of the key factors driving the growth of the global aerospace titanium fasteners market. Commercial aerospace engines and their development have seen extensive investments over the past few years. The GE9X engine (expected to be in service by 2020) is the most fuel-efficient aircraft engine produced by GE Aviation. The leading-edge aviation propulsion (LEAP) engine, which is considered to be the most fuel-efficient engine available in the market, entered into service in mid-2016 and had received more than $100 billion in orders and commitments and had propelled the growth of fuel-efficient aircraft engines. Safran and GE Aviation are developing the new LEAP engine, and it offers better performance than traditional engines. Another development in the field is the evolution of Formula 1 technology in commercial aerospace engines to power aircraft. The F1 engines are engineered to produce 780 horsepower and can operate at 20,000 rotations per minute. These fuel-efficient engines increase the speed of the aircraft considerably by the use of F1 gearbox technology. Similar to the LEAP engines, the F1 engines are manufactured using titanium fasteners to ensure the high durability and efficient performance of the engines.

Key Aerospace Titanium Fasteners Market Challenge
The increased usage of composite fasteners is a major challenge for the global aerospace titanium fasteners market growth. Recently, there has been an increase in the use of composite fasteners during the development of aircraft, which has resulted in significant aerodynamic improvements such as reduced fuel consumption, enhanced range, and increased payload capabilities. The continued usage of high-performance carbon fibers increases the strength and stiffness of the composite fasteners, which add to the improved aircraft performance. These carbon fibers are equipped with necessary characteristics such as doubled strength and higher resistance to fatigue, as well as they are lightweight as compared to aluminum and steel. As a result of the continued usage of composite fasteners during the assembly and manufacture of an aircraft, it is expected that the demand for titanium fasteners would decline in the forthcoming years. Composite fasteners possess higher strength and are lightweight. They would lead to an increase in an aircraft's resistance to winds, which simultaneously increases the performance of the aircraft and reduce the operating costs.

COVID Impact and Recovery Analysis
The regional market in focus was adversely affected by the COVID-19 pandemic in 2020. The US was the most severely hit economy worldwide owing to the pandemic. The temporary shutdown of manufacturing facilities and disruptions in supply chains affected the production of aircraft and the demand for components that go into them. This resulted in a decline in demand for aerospace titanium fasteners. However, in 2021, the initiation of large-scale vaccination drives has lifted the lockdown and travel restrictions, which led to the resumption of supply chain activities. Such factors are expected to drive the market during the forecast period.

The aerospace titanium fasteners market share growth by the commercial aerospace segment will be significant during the forecast period. With the introduction of more electric aircraft (MEA) such as Boeing 777X, Boeing 787, and Airbus A380, where the traditional hydraulic circuits were replaced by electric ones, there was a growing demand for titanium fasteners to resist the temperature variations (if any) and make the airplane lighter.
